Modern popular media is heavily driven by data. Streaming platforms use sophisticated recommendation engines to analyze user behavior, viewing history, and engagement metrics. This data-driven approach dictates not only what users see on their home screens but also what kind of movie entertainment content gets greenlit for production. While this ensures highly personalized feeds, critics argue it can create echo chambers, limiting exposure to diverse genres and filmmaking styles. Short-Form Content and Attention Economics

The journey of movie entertainment content began in the early 20th century. In those nascent decades, cinema was a spectacle. Audiences marveled not at CGI dragons or superhero crossovers, but at the simple miracle of a train arriving at a station (the Lumière brothers' Arrival of a Train famously sent viewers ducking for cover).

Within this landscape, the traditional theatrical box office is experiencing a strong, yet uneven recovery in the wake of the COVID-19 pandemic. In 2025, the global box office closed at an estimated , marking a significant 11.8% increase over 2024’s $30 billion. However, this still lags behind the pre-pandemic high of $42.3 billion in 2019 by about 20.7%, indicating that while audiences are returning, the theatrical ecosystem has permanently contracted. The growth is also unevenly distributed, with a heavy reliance on a few major franchise hits.
